At its core, L-Tyrosine Methyl Ester is a derivative of the amino acid L-tyrosine, modified with a methyl ester group. This modification, coupled with the inherent chirality and functional groups of tyrosine (amine, hydroxyl, and carboxyl ester), makes it an attractive building block in synthetic organic chemistry. Its primary application in R&D is as a precursor for creating more complex molecules. One of the most significant R&D applications for L-Tyrosine Methyl Ester is in peptide synthesis. Researchers utilize it to construct custom peptides, which are crucial for studying protein function, developing therapeutic peptides, and designing diagnostic assays. The methyl ester facilitates efficient peptide bond formation, and the side-chain hydroxyl group can be further functionalized or protected as needed, allowing for precise control over the peptide's properties. This makes it a staple for laboratories focused on biochemistry and medicinal chemistry.

Beyond peptide synthesis, the compound finds utility in medicinal chemistry for the synthesis of novel drug candidates. Its structural similarity to endogenous molecules and its amenable functional groups allow medicinal chemists to incorporate it into various drug scaffolds. This can lead to the development of molecules with improved pharmacological profiles, such as enhanced bioavailability, target specificity, or reduced toxicity. Furthermore, L-Tyrosine Methyl Ester can be employed in the development of specialty chemicals, materials science research, and as a chiral resolving agent. Its potential for derivatization means it can be used to create unique polymers, functional materials, or as a component in chiral chromatography.
